Mechanical Analysis And Structural Design Research Of Continuous Concrete Bridge Asphalt Pavement

As an important component of bridge decking,bridge decking pavement distributes the traffic loads,makes traffic smooth and comfortable.The destruction of the bridge deck pavement has become a main disease to the highway,and caused a lot of losses,in order to inhibit or reduce the destruction,this paper analyzed the pavement of continuous concrete bridge decking.Starting from the functions and requirements of bridge decking pavement, combined with the status quo of domestic and international research on the bridge decking pavement,the continuous bridge decking pavement was analyzed under a static car load and mobile car load,for the domestic decking pavement diseases.Two analysis models were established by common finite element analysis software.One was single-layer asphalt concrete pavement;the other was double-layer asphalt concrete pavement.It was assumed that all the layers were continuous.Under the static load,it was analyzed the most disadvantaged load arrangement,the affects of pavement thickness,modulus and slope to the bridge decking pavement.Under the mobile load,the top of the negative bending moment department was the calculating point;the maximal tensile stress and shear stress were calculated with different vehicle speed,pavement layer thickness and combination of different structures.Through the analysis of two typical structures,the advantages and disadvantages were given,and also given the recommendation of pavement layer thickness,structure and package design,the attentions through the construction.In the end of this paper a number of recommendations were put forward to further study.
